What this looks like in practice
Our largest engineering engagement is with Alethian, a healthcare company building intelligent AI agents that take administrative and clinical load off medical practices. A dedicated Penstack team works alongside theirs on that platform, and it is the bulk of our engineering capacity rather than a side project.
One product from that work is BookADoc, a patient-facing web and mobile application for finding providers and booking appointments — search by condition, specialist or insurance, real-time availability, digital intake forms and express check-in before a visit. Building for United States healthcare means HIPAA compliance, protected health information handled correctly at every step, and the kind of reliability standards that regulated environments demand. That is a useful proving ground: constraints like these leave no room for a system that only works in the demo.

The whole lifecycle
Building a model is a fraction of the work; keeping it useful is the rest. We stay involved through deployment, monitoring and the retraining that keeps a system accurate as the world it describes changes. Data drifts, user behaviour shifts and a model that was excellent last year can quietly decay, so we plan for that from the outset.
